### Changelog — TimeGrid Solver v2.8

Defaults changed this sprint. Solver now prefers room stability over teacher gaps; max iterations doubled; simulated-annealing restart disabled unless explicitly set. Schools piloting in the Ardenfield district saw 12% fewer conflicts. No API changes; existing configs override as before. Flagging for the weekly sync since autoscaling costs may rise slightly. New defaults ship as follows.

config for fafog-bahof:
ULAWYN_HOST=ulawyn.tolvaqsys.internal
ULAWYN_PORT=5000

## Changed defaults

Heads up: the Ledgerline tax-rate lookup cache now defaults to a 15-minute TTL instead of 24 hours. Turns out rates in the Veldt County sandbox were going stale mid-demo, which was embarrassing. Eviction is now LRU rather than FIFO, and the cache warms on boot. If you're reviewing, check that nothing hardcodes the old TTL. The new defaults land as follows.

deployment values, bajop-taweg:
holwyn:
  log_level: debug
  metrics_host: metrics.holwyn.zemvarsys.internal
  pool_size: 32

Vendor note for review: DeployPing, the chat bot that posts deploy status into our Corvid channels, is supplied by Tessellate Works under a quarterly contract. They own the bot's hosting and message formatting; we own the webhook config in the relay repo. Any change to event payloads must be flagged to them two weeks ahead. Contract renewal is in Q3. For payload or outage questions, reach their integrations team at the address below.

escalation mailbox, kaweg-kahif: druwyn.sordor@nelvroworks.corp

Handover — SpoolKit service (Marrow Print Platform)

Taking over from Ilsa while she's on the rendering rewrite. For plugin authors: the spooler microservice hasn't changed its job-submission contract, but retry and timeout behavior now come from central config rather than per-plugin overrides. Anything you hardcoded should be removed. The effective values your plugins will run against are as follows.

service settings:
[istael]
team = gilath
access_code = ac_468cdf
owner = casdor.gilox
host = istael.kelviforge.internal
port = 5432
peer = quenwyn.braskworks.corp
salt = 6678df32
pin = 7400